Transaction 68b3a4a5e796ee9eedcb596497f0c24e27875cd5c817c5d2580032bcabbb2b42

1 Input
2 Outputs
  • 68b3a4a5e796ee9eedcb596497f0c24e27875cd5c817c5d2580032bcabbb2b42:0
  • value  126300
    address  3EkpvLTzW9R2DaKz7aU95BYpmNmTFW4DXK
  • 68b3a4a5e796ee9eedcb596497f0c24e27875cd5c817c5d2580032bcabbb2b42:1
  • value  1932984
    address  1PhfVJURXY6zisYyirPtSjTEvmovrRXn8V